    Jokes aside, the reality is that you are behind the curve. The one thing to always remember about a TLP server is to stay with the leveling waves. You essentially have 3 waves:

    1) Wave 1, when the server first comes out/when a new expansion with level cap increase comes out. This is when most people are on and groups are most abundant.

    2) Wave 2, when the people who rushed to 50 with their farming (usually) character go back and make their alt. Not as many in this group as in 1, but there is some overlap between the two, so it is still good sized.
    3) Wave 3, when most of the remainder of wave one finishes up max level and starts making alts. Wave 1 is now almost non-existent. Wave 2 is pretty small at this point. Some groups out there, but things are getting pretty limited.

    You, at this point in server life, are hitting the end of wave 3. There just aren't many opportunities out there. However, you aren't at a terrible point. Kunark is about to release. This means a level increase cap AND a new race, which means the leveling waves are starting over again. They will be smaller than at TLP launch, but they will be better than what you've seen.

    You have 2 choices: Stick with your current character, understanding that it is going to get harder every day to find a group. Or 2, restart your character on Aradune and hit the ground running when Kunark launches. Just remember, though, that you have to stay on the wave if you want to keep up. You drop off that initial rush of leveling and you fall behind. Falling behind means far fewer groups.

    My suggestion, if you have the time (and money) is to go with option two. Re-create your character, stock up on XP potions, and grind bigtime when the initial leveling wave comes out.     It all depends on how often you play.

    If you are a casual player you're going to struggle badly on most TLP servers unless you are in a guild that has a lot of helpful & understanding players & even then you may find it difficult. Unguilded, well I would say your opportunities get exponentially worse.

    While TLP do have a much greater prevalence of grouping going on in the early expansions you need to play often enough to keep up, fall behind & you get left behind & few players have the time or inclination to dedicate to periodically helping out left behind players who can't stay current once they caught up, if you are a seasonal or 1-2 days a week player then the TLP just won't suit you sorry.

    If you can play regularly you will fare better but if your playtime isn't more than 1-2 days a week you won't keep pace very well at all, you would be better off on a live server where once you catch up expansions are only coming out once a year vs each 3 months like 12/8 schedule TLP which Aradune & Rizlona are.
    Problem with live servers is the huge gap between starting out / returning & the current live population though there you have all the tools which can help you catch up like Mercs, aa boost, autogrant, Heroic Character Upgrades and once you reach 85 or use a Heroic Upgrade, Overseer.
